HI @Softbear ,
Could you please share a bit more about your scenario?
Do you want to add a "Attachment upload" option within the Entity form of your Model-Driven app?
If you want to add a "Attachment upload" option within the Entity form of your Model-Driven app, I afraid that there is no way to achieve your needs in PowerApps currently.
Currently, within PowerApps, the "Attachments upload" option/functionality has not been supported within Model-Driven app.

I'm using Common Data Service as data storage at this moment. And a Business Process Flow to drive the whole process. I can see there is an entity called "Attachments", shouldn't i be able to use it in some way?
So the app is like:
For every new instance, you create a special order that is rolling through a couple of stakeholders, so for example when the BPF comes to Construction Manager, he want to be able to upload some drawings that are related to that Special Order.
